Subject: [Bug 495] New: Logitech USB cordless optical trackball no longer works

http://bugme.osdl.org/show_bug.cgi?id=495

Summary: Logitech USB cordless optical trackball no longer works
Kernel Version: 2.5.65-bk4
Status: NEW
Severity: high
Owner: [email protected]
Submitter: [email protected]


Distribution:

RedHat 8.0

Hardware Environment:

Asus P4S8X motherboard w/ Northwood Pentium 4 2.53GHz
Logitech USB cordless optical trackball

Software Environment:

N/A

Problem Description:

Since 2.5.64, my trackball is no longer working.
On bootup, a single message about a new USB device being found is displayed, but
the typical HID input response never appears and the trackball doesn't work.
I get the below message later:
drivers/usb/core/message.c: usb_control/bulk_msg: timeout

Steps to reproduce:

Never works.

I just now figured out what the exact problem is.
It was fixed by changing the ACPI option for Enumeration to yes.
I'm assuming that there is a conflict between ACPI and USB.
That is all that I changed.
